Teacher Salaries

According to the National Education Association, teachers in Delaware earn:*

$60,214 average salary

$41,639 average starting salary

Teacher Salaries by State can be found here. Applicants for positions in Delaware should visit Join Delaware Schools. To apply for positions outside of Delaware, applicants should visit the State Department of Education.

*Salary schedules vary by school and district because they include both state and local school district funds.
